Output 2053131a2bc04472ce7e358e91cdee83c7c9101db6aee8b1c20f1802ef917fd2:0

value
43872477
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2449a84389fcd58d483a70251050cb95c9d02959 OP_EQUAL
address
MBD2o8hsssACRj7X3XWuoJpYu8K5xo7VRb
transaction
2053131a2bc04472ce7e358e91cdee83c7c9101db6aee8b1c20f1802ef917fd2
spent
true